Consolidated Transaction Processing LLC v. Dunham's Athleisure Corporation, d/b/a Dunham's Sports
Plaintiff: Consolidated Transaction Processing LLC
Defendant: Dunham's Athleisure Corporation, d/b/a Dunham's Sports
Case Number: 1:2023cv04177
Filed: June 28, 2023
Court: US District Court for the Northern District of Illinois
Presiding Judge: Martha M Pacold
Nature of Suit: Patent
Cause of Action: 35 U.S.C. ยง 145 Patent Infringement
Jury Demanded By: None

Date Filed Document Text
July 28, 2023 Filing 8 MINUTE entry before the Honorable Martha M. Pacold: Pursuant to the Notice of Voluntary Dismissal #7 , this case is hereby dismissed without prejudice. Each party shall bear its own costs, expenses, and attorneys' fees. Civil case terminated. (rao, )
July 27, 2023 Filing 7 NOTICE of Voluntary Dismissal by Consolidated Transaction Processing LLC (Benchell, Neil)
July 12, 2023 Filing 6 EXHIBIT by Plaintiff Consolidated Transaction Processing LLC Exhibit 3 to Complaint (Corrected) regarding complaint #1 (Attachments: #1 Exhibit 4 (Corrected))(Benchell, Neil)
June 29, 2023 Filing 5 MAILED patent report to Patent Trademark Office, Alexandria VA. (jk2, )
June 29, 2023 CASE ASSIGNED to the Honorable Martha M. Pacold. Designated as Magistrate Judge the Honorable Sunil R. Harjani. Case assignment: Random assignment. (evw, )
June 29, 2023 CLERK'S NOTICE: Pursuant to Local Rule 73.1(b), a United States Magistrate Judge of this court is available to conduct all proceedings in this civil action. If all parties consent to have the currently assigned United States Magistrate Judge conduct all proceedings in this case, including trial, the entry of final judgment, and all post-trial proceedings, all parties must sign their names on the attached #Consent To# form. This consent form is eligible for filing only if executed by all parties. The parties can also express their consent to jurisdiction by a magistrate judge in any joint filing, including the Joint Initial Status Report or proposed Case Management Order. (evw, )
June 28, 2023 Filing 4 NOTIFICATION of Affiliates pursuant to Local Rule 3.2 by Consolidated Transaction Processing LLC (Benchell, Neil)
June 28, 2023 Filing 3 ATTORNEY Appearance for Plaintiff Consolidated Transaction Processing LLC by Neil A Benchell (Benchell, Neil)
June 28, 2023 Filing 2 CIVIL Cover Sheet (Benchell, Neil)
June 28, 2023 Filing 1 COMPLAINT filed by Consolidated Transaction Processing LLC ; Jury Demand. Filing fee $ 402, receipt number AILNDC-20784452. (Attachments: #1 Exhibit 1, #2 Exhibit 2, #3 Exhibit 3, #4 Exhibit 4)(Benchell, Neil)
